Let’s start with the basics every experienced gambler knows: the license. Cazeus Casino operates under a license from the government of Curaçao. Now, this is a double-edged sword in the gambling world. On one hand, a Curaçao license is legit — it allows the casino to operate legally and offers a basic framework for dispute resolution. On the other hand, it’s not as strict as licenses from the UK Gambling Commission or the Malta Gaming Authority. That said, a Curaçao license doesn’t automatically mean a casino is shady. Many well-known international casinos operate under this same jurisdiction. The real test is how the casino treats its players in practice.

Key Factors That Determine Legitimacy
After reading hundreds of player accounts, I’ve distilled the most important indicators that tell you whether a casino like Cazeus is legit or not. Here’s a quick checklist to apply to any online gambling site you’re considering:
- License verification: Check the issuing authority and if the license number is displayed on the website footer. A missing or fake license is a huge red flag.
- Encryption and security: Look for HTTPS and SSL certificates that protect your personal and financial data during transactions. Cazeus uses standard encryption.
- Third-party game testing: Games from providers like Evolution Gaming or NetEnt are independently audited. If the games behave randomly, the casino can’t easily rig them.
- Withdrawal policies: Transparent caps, limits, and processing times should be clearly stated. Cazeus posts these, though some players find them buried.
- Customer support responsiveness: Test the live chat with a simple question before depositing. A silent or robotic response is a bad sign.
These five points give you a solid foundation. If a casino ticks all of them — as Cazeus does in many cases — it’s likely not a scam, just an average mid-tier operator with typical quirks.
